WiFi Analyzer Guide: Find the Best Channel for Your Router

A WiFi analyzer is a small app that shows every wireless network around you, what channel each one is on, and how strong each signal is. Used properly, it can fix slow WiFi without spending a rupee on new hardware.

Some sources don't show up in WiFi analyzers but still cripple performance: microwaves (2.4 GHz), USB 3 hubs leaking RF (2.4 GHz), poorly-shielded HDMI cables, and certain LED light fixtures. If your WiFi mysteriously dies at the same time every day, look for a device that turns on at that time.
